3D Printing & Additive Manufacturing – Full Course

Learn the basics of 3D printing and additive manufacturing. The video covers foundational printing technologies, CAD data preparation, material selection, Design for Additive Manufacturing (DFAM), digital warehousing, and quality control workflows.
